The glass turntable must always be in position when using the oven.
Set the cooking time using the
Time/ Weight dial.
Your oven can be
programmed for up to
90 minutes in Medium, Low,
Simmer, Warm and Defrost
power. High power can be
programmed for 30 minutes.
Press Start
The cooking program will
start and the time in the
display will count down.
Microwave Cooking and Defrosting
Press Level Wattage
Once High 1000 W
Twice Medium 600 W
Once Low 440 W
Twice Simmer 300 W
Once Defrost 270 W
Twice Warm 100 W
Note
1.
For manual defrosting times please refer to defrost chart on page 26.
2. F
or multi-stage cooking refer to page 29.
3. S
tand time can be programmed after microwave power and time setting.
Refer to using the Timer page 27.
4. You can change the cooking time during cooking if required. Turn Time/Weight dial
to increase or decrease the cooking time. Time can be increased/decreased in
1 minute increments, up to 10 minutes. Turning the dial to zero will end cooking.
5. D
o not use metal containers on microwave mode.
Press the desired
microwave power button
once or twice depending
on required power level.
